Gaming hardware makers Razer launched its mobile wallet in Malaysia.

Named Razer Pay Wallet, the new payment platform can be topped up at 7-Eleven stores and also through bank transfer from AmBank, Bank Islam, CIMB, Hong Leong Bank, Maybank, Public Bank and RHB Bank.

It has also collaborated with Malaysia’s top telecoms like uMobile, Digi, Maxis, Celcom and more to enable top-ups for prepaid mobile customers.

With P2P functionality for transferring money to family and friends and funneling funds to bank accounts, Razer services also include Razer zGold- one of the largest virtual credit services for gamers.

Co-founder and CEO of Razer Min-Liang Tan says: “Razer Pay is going to make cashless payments easier than ever. We’re excited to launch Razer Pay first in Malaysia as part of our global rollout, and our partnership with the Berjaya Group will make it convenient for everyone to join the cashless revolution today.”

Razer Pay will be launched in the other Southeast Asian countries in the coming months.
